Certain health conditions can also contribute to high cholesterol levels, including: kidney disease; diabetes; polycystic ovary syndrome (PCOS) WebRegarding the studies on hyperthyroid patients: the average age of the patients was 48 years and 20% were males. Treatment of patients with overt hyperthyroidism (low TSH and high FT 4 and T 3) was associated with an increase of total cholesterol levels of about 44 mg/ dL. LDL-cholesterol increased by 31 mg/dL and Lp (a) increased by 4 mg/dL.

The effects of thyroid dysfunction go beyond how you feel. Because of the lower metabolism of fats and carbohydrates, hypothyroidism greatly increases the risk of high cholesterol, diabetes, and cardiovascular disease.
WebThyroid disorders can also be a cause of high cholesterol. 1 Your body needs thyroid hormones not only to make good cholesterol but to get rid of the bad cholesterol. WebWhen your thyroid levels are extremely low, this is called myxedema. A very serious condition, myxedema can cause serious symptoms, including: A low body temperature. Anemia. Heart failure. Confusion. Coma. This severe type of hypothyroidism is life-threatening.
